=='''Why can't I log in my account?'''== '''Are you from UP Diliman or from other UP CUs?'''<br/> If you are from UP Diliman, you can access UVLe via UPD Webmail account or commonly known as Dilnet account. The username/password info that you are using on UPD Webmail (shown below) is the same login credentials that you will use in UVLe. [[File:Updacc.png|400px]][[File:Updacc2.png|500px]] <br/> But if you are from other UP CUs, UVLe student accounts are being requested by your teachers. However, you may also send a ticket requesting for UVLe account via DILC Helpdesk (http://202.92.129.131/helpdesk) . Click Add Ticket icon for opening a new ticket. Then select UVLe Support Help Topic, please type in your UP Webmail (@up.edu.ph) on Email Address field and attach a copy of your UP ID certifying that you are a UP student. [[File:H1.png|500px]] [[File:H2.png|400px]] You will receive an email with your UVLe login credentials from DILC Helpdesk. Then go to http://uvle.upd.edu.ph, as soon as you log in, you will be prompted to change your password. [[File:Updacc2.png|400px]][[File:Cpass.png|500px]]
